Protein needs for women: How to meet them optimally


How much protein do you really need as a woman? Your optimal protein intake is between 0.8 g and 2.0 g per kilogram of body weight—depending on your age, how active you are, and what stage of life you are currently in. So there is no one-size-fits-all answer, because your needs are as individual as you are.

What proteins really do in your body

Before we calculate how much protein you really need as a woman, let's take a quick look at what these little powerhouses actually do in your body all day long. Imagine them as a highly qualified team of specialists working around the clock for you. Proteins are much more than just fuel for your muscles—they are the fundamental building blocks of life.

Every single cell, tissue, and organ needs proteins to function, repair itself, and grow. If the supply falters, the entire operation suffers. You may notice this as fatigue, cravings, or a slower recovery after exercise.

The all-rounders in your body

To make the whole thing a little more tangible, you can assign different jobs to proteins. Each of these roles is crucial to your health and how you feel.

  • The construction workers: Proteins are the number one building material for your muscles, bones, skin, and hair. When you exercise, tiny tears form in your muscle fibers. Proteins rush to the site immediately to repair the damage and rebuild the tissue stronger than before.
  • The security team: Your immune system relies entirely on proteins. The antibodies that keep viruses and bacteria at bay are nothing more than specialized proteins. A deficiency therefore quickly makes you more susceptible to the next infection.
  • The couriers: They transport everything important throughout your body. Hemoglobin, a protein in red blood cells, for example carries oxygen from your lungs to every cell. Other proteins, in turn, deliver vitamins and minerals exactly where they are needed.
  • The communication managers: Many hormones and enzymes that control countless metabolic processes are made of proteins. They regulate everything from your blood sugar level to your sense of appetite.

Amino acids: the true heroes

When we talk about proteins, we actually mean long chains made up of smaller building blocks: amino acids. There are 20 different ones, nine of which are considered essential. This means that your body cannot produce them itself—you must obtain them through your diet.

A varied diet is the key to covering the full spectrum of essential amino acids. Every protein source, whether animal- or plant-based, has its own unique amino acid profile.

The good news: Protein intake in Germany is generally very good. Statistics show that women consume around 64 grams per day on average, often meeting their basic requirements. A normal, balanced diet is usually quite sufficient for this.

Your protein needs during menopause and after 40

Your body is a masterpiece of change—and you feel this particularly strongly during the stage of life after 40. As your hormone balance readjusts, the rules of the game for your diet also change. One of the most important adjustments concerns your protein needs as a woman, which now noticeably increase.

 

A middle-aged woman enjoying a healthy, protein-rich meal

 

You may already have noticed that it is becoming harder to maintain your weight, or that your muscles no longer recover as quickly after exercise as they used to. This is completely normal and has a lot to do with the hormonal changes of perimenopause and menopause. This is exactly where protein comes in as one of your strongest allies.

Adequate protein intake during this time is not just a nice extra—it is absolutely essential. It helps you move through this transition with energy and protect your quality of life in the long term.

Why more protein is so important after 40

As estrogen levels decline, two processes begin to take hold in your body that you can directly slow down with a protein-rich diet: natural muscle loss and declining bone density.

1. Fighting muscle loss (sarcopenia)
As early as age 40, the body tends to lose muscle mass—a process known medically as sarcopenia. The problem is that muscles are your body’s largest metabolic engine. Less muscle means a lower basal metabolic rate. In other words, your body burns fewer calories at rest.

Protein provides the essential amino acids your body needs as building blocks to maintain and build muscle. Combining a higher protein intake with regular strength training sends your body a clear signal to preserve valuable muscle mass.

2. Strong bones for the future
Estrogen also plays an important role in protecting your bones. When estrogen levels fall, bone density can decrease, increasing the risk of osteoporosis. Protein is a major component of the bone structure and supports calcium absorption. This helps keep your bones strong and resilient.

During menopause, protein is your protective shield. It helps you maintain muscle mass, keep your metabolism active, and strengthen your bones—three crucial factors for a healthy and active life.

Your adjusted protein needs during menopause

While an intake of 0.8 grams of protein per kilogram of body weight is often recommended for younger women, this recommendation changes significantly when menopause begins. Your body is now less efficient at processing protein, which is why you simply need to give it more to achieve the same effect.

Specifically, this means: While the German Nutrition Society (DGE) recommends 0.8 grams per kilogram of body weight for women up to age 65 (that is, around 48 grams for a woman weighing 60 kilograms), protein requirements increase during menopause to approximately 1.0 to 1.2 grams per kilogram of body weight daily. At 60 kilograms, that already amounts to 60 to 72 grams. This adjustment is necessary to counteract hormonally induced muscle loss.

How exercise affects your protein needs

If you are regularly active, you give your body far more than just an energy boost—you challenge it to adapt and become stronger. Every workout is like a starting signal for remodeling processes in the body. Imagine your muscles as a construction site: After every exertion, tiny tears must be repaired and the tissue strengthened. The most important building material for this? Protein.

Without this building material, the entire construction project comes to a standstill. The result: You recover more slowly, your performance stagnates, and in the worst case, you may even lose muscle instead of building it. Your protein needs as a woman are therefore not a minor detail, but the foundation of your athletic success.

Your protein needs depending on your sport

There is a huge difference between doing relaxed yoga three times a week, jogging regularly, or lifting heavy weights at the gym. Every sport places different demands on your body—and therefore also on your protein needs.

  • Endurance sports (e.g., running, cycling, swimming): The main focus here is repairing the muscle fibers strained by prolonged exertion and accelerating recovery.
  • Strength training (e.g., weightlifting, bodybuilding, CrossFit): The goal is clear: building muscle (hypertrophy). To do this, your body needs significantly more protein building blocks to build new muscle tissue.
  • Mixed activities (e.g., HIIT, dancing, team sports): These sports combine strength and endurance training. Your protein requirements are also elevated, but usually fall somewhere in between.

While the German Nutrition Society (DGE) generally recommends 0.8 grams of protein per kilogram of body weight for low activity levels, this figure is long outdated for women who exercise. Studies show that female endurance athletes in particular have much higher requirements—1.6 to 2.2 grams per kilogram of body weight are often recommended to optimize recovery and maintain performance. Calculate your personal requirements

To determine your individual protein requirements as an active woman, simple formulas are all you need. They provide a good guideline for the amount you should aim for each day:

  • Light exercise & moderately active (2–3 times per week):
    Your body weight in kg x 1.2 to 1.4 g
    Example for 65 kg: 78 g to 91 g of protein per day

  • Intensive strength training & muscle building (3–5 times per week):
    Your body weight in kg x 1.6 to 2.0 g
    Example for 65 kg: 104 g to 130 g of protein per day

These figures are naturally only a guideline. Your individual needs also depend on the intensity and duration of your training—and even on your genetics. How efficiently you build muscle is also genetically determined. The following table gives you a quick overview to help you better estimate your needs.

Recommended daily protein requirements for women by activity level

This table shows recommended values for daily protein intake in grams per kilogram of body weight, depending on physical activity. It helps you quickly estimate your personal requirements.

Activity level Protein requirements (g/kg body weight) Example for a body weight of 65 kg
Not very active / Sedentary work 0,8 – 1,0 g 52 – 65 g
Moderately active (light exercise 2–3 times/week) 1,2 – 1,4 g 78 – 91 g
Very active (endurance training 4–5 times/week) 1,4 – 1,6 g 91 – 104 g
Intensive strength training (muscle building) 1,6 – 2,2 g 104 – 143 g

As you can see, your needs increase significantly with the intensity of your training. Use these values as a starting point and adjust them as needed based on how you feel and your results.

Timing: The secret ingredient for your success

It’s not only about how much protein you eat, but also when. Right after training, your body is particularly receptive to nutrients. During this phase, often known as the “anabolic window,” your muscles are practically crying out for building blocks to start the recovery process.

The “anabolic window” describes the period from about 30 minutes to two hours after training. A protein-rich meal or shake during this time can maximize muscle protein synthesis and accelerate your recovery.

A post-workout shake is a highly practical solution for supplying your muscles with the necessary amino acids right away. Ideally, combine quickly digestible protein (such as whey protein) with carbohydrates (for example, from a banana). This not only replenishes your depleted energy stores but also gets the repair processes started right away.

Protein quality

Not all protein is created equal. Imagine you’re building a house out of LEGO bricks. Your body needs very specific bricks (amino acids) to build muscles, hormones, and enzymes. Biological value tells you how well the LEGO bricks from your food match those your body needs. The more similar a food’s amino acid profile is to your body’s, the higher its biological value.

Animal products such as eggs, meat, and dairy products naturally have a very high biological value. They provide virtually the perfect set of building blocks because they contain all nine essential amino acids in a ratio that is optimal for us.

Plant-based proteins often have a slightly lower biological value because they sometimes lack one building block or another. But don’t worry—there’s a brilliant trick for that: the right combination!

Plant-based power through clever combinations

When you cleverly combine different plant-based foods, they compensate for each other’s weaknesses. Their amino acid profiles complement each other perfectly, and in the end, you have a meal that can easily hold its own against any animal-based protein source.

The absolute classic is “rice and beans.” Not only is it delicious, but it is also nutritionally brilliant. Rice lacks the amino acid lysine, which beans contain in abundance. In return, rice provides methionine, which is scarce in beans. Together, they are an unbeatable team and make a complete protein source.

Other power duos you should remember:

  • Lentil soup with a slice of whole-grain bread: Legumes and grains are simply the best of friends.
  • Chickpea hummus with pita bread: Another delicious combination that provides all the essential amino acids.
  • Oatmeal with a handful of nuts or seeds: The perfect breakfast to start the day feeling full and energized.

This strategy is the key to optimally meeting your protein needs, even with a vegetarian or vegan diet. Simple, right?

Top 10 animal and plant-based protein sources compared

To help you make targeted choices on your next shopping trip, we have compiled the best protein sources in a clear table. This way, you can see at a glance which foods are best suited to you.

A direct comparison of popular protein sources, showing the protein content per 100 g and practical tips for incorporating them into your everyday life. This way, you can see at a glance which foods are best suited to you.

Food Protein content per 100 g Special feature / tip
Harz cheese approx. 30 g The ultimate protein king, almost fat-free. Perfect for those who are watching their figure.
Chicken breast fillet approx. 23 g Lean, versatile, and a true all-rounder in the kitchen.
Almonds approx. 21 g The ideal snack, in muesli, or as almond butter. Also provides healthy fats.
Salmon fillet approx. 20 g A top protein source with valuable omega-3 fatty acids.
Low-fat quark approx. 13 g Great as a base for dips, for breakfast, or as a protein-rich snack.
Eggs (size M) approx. 12 g One egg contains approx. 6–7 g of protein. Quick to prepare and packed with nutrients.
Tofu approx. 10–15 g The classic of vegetarian cuisine. It tastes best when marinated.
Lentils (cooked) approx. 9 g Affordable, healthy, and a great base for soups, salads, and curries.
Chickpeas (cooked) approx. 8 g The stars of hummus or delicious roasted as a crunchy snack.
Quinoa (cooked) approx. 4 g This “pseudocereal” provides all the essential amino acids.

As you can see, reaching your protein needs is not difficult at all. One serving of low-fat quark (250 g) already provides you with over 30 g Protein and a handful of almonds (approx. 25 g) provide another 5 g with. Do I absolutely need protein shakes as a woman?

Not necessarily. Protein shakes are an incredibly convenient way to meet your protein needs quickly and easily. They are especially helpful after exercise, when your muscles are practically crying out for nutrients, or on days when you simply do not have time to cook.

However, they should remain exactly that: a supplement, not a replacement. The foundation of your diet should always be natural, whole-food protein sources. Think low-fat quark, eggs, fish, lean meat, as well as lentils, chickpeas, and tofu. These foods provide not only protein, but also a wealth of vitamins, minerals, and fiber.

Think of protein shakes as your clever helper during stressful moments or as a quick recovery boost after training. They are a tool in your nutrition toolkit, but not the foundation everything is built on.

If you use them, look for high-quality products without unnecessary sugar or fillers. This ensures that you are actually doing something good for your body.

Can too much protein be harmful?

Many people are wondering about this, and the answer is clear for most healthy women: no. As long as you have healthy kidneys, a high protein intake within the usual recommendations—up to 2.0 grams per kilogram of body weight—is normally harmless.

One thing is especially important: drink enough. Your body needs fluids to excrete the metabolic byproducts produced during protein breakdown, such as urea, through the kidneys. So, if you consume more protein, you should also adjust your water intake accordingly.

There is one important exception, however: women with pre-existing kidney disease should be very cautious here. In this case, it is essential to discuss individual protein intake with a doctor to avoid placing additional strain on the kidneys.

How do I meet my protein needs as a vegan woman?

As a vegan woman, you can easily meet your protein needs—it just requires a little more planning and variety on your plate. The key is to use the full range of plant-based protein sources and combine them intelligently.

Focus on a colorful mix of these foods:

  • Legumes: Lentils, chickpeas, black beans, and kidney beans are absolute powerhouses.
  • Soy products: Tofu, tempeh, and edamame provide high-quality protein and are extremely versatile.
  • Grains and pseudocereals: Quinoa, rolled oats, whole-grain bread, and brown rice are important staples.
  • Nuts and seeds: Almonds, walnuts, chia seeds, flaxseeds, and hemp seeds are perfect additions to salads, muesli, or as a snack.

As mentioned earlier, the combination is crucial for obtaining a complete amino acid profile. A classic combination like rice and beans or hummus with whole-grain bread ensures that you get all the essential building blocks your body needs.
